This document discusses the management of multiple myeloma in Asia, taking into account the resource limitations faced by developing countries in the region. ​ The introduction of novel drugs has significantly improved survival outcomes for multiple myeloma patients, but the guidelines based on evidence do not consider the resource disparities in Asian countries. ​ The document presents resource-stratified guidelines that correspond to different levels of healthcare resources and expertise, aiming to unify diagnostic and therapeutic guidelines and assist in the design of future studies in Asia. ​ The guidelines cover various aspects of multiple myeloma management, including diagnostic work-up, risk stratification, and treatment options for transplant eligible and ineligible patients. ​ The document also highlights the importance of genetic abnormalities and gene expression profiling in risk stratification.

Important Points:

  1. Multiple myeloma is the second most frequent hematological malignancy globally, accounting for about 1% of all new cancer incidences and mortality. ​
  2. The incidence of multiple myeloma is lower in Asian countries compared to western countries, but evidence suggests that it is increasing rapidly in Asia. ​
  3. The guidelines for diagnostics and therapeutics of multiple myeloma in Asia have been largely adopted from western guidelines, but there are differences in treatment-emergent drug toxicities and pharmacogenomics in Asian patients. ​
  4. Resource limitations and restricted access to novel drugs in many Asian countries hinder the delivery of optimum care to multiple myeloma patients. ​
  5. The resource-stratified guidelines aim to provide recommendations for different levels of healthcare resources and infrastructure in Asian countries. ​
  6. The diagnostic work-up for multiple myeloma includes tests to differentiate between symptomatic and asymptomatic disease, as well as tests for confirmation of the disease. ​
  7. Risk stratification is crucial for prognostication, treatment decision-making, and comparing outcomes of therapeutic trials. ​ The International Staging System (ISS) based on serum albumin and β-2-microglobulin concentrations is a simple and robust staging system widely used for risk stratification. ​
  8. Cytogenetic testing, particularly metaphase karyotyping and interphase fluorescent in-situ hybridization (FISH), can provide additional prognostic information. ​ Specific genetic abnormalities, such as t(4;14) and 17p13 deletion, are associated with poor survival outcomes. ​
  9. Gene expression profiling has shown promise as an independent prognostic factor, but its clinical usefulness is still being assessed in clinical trials. ​
  10. Treatment recommendations for transplant eligible and ineligible patients vary based on resource availability and risk stratification. ​
  11. Bortezomib-based treatment has consistently shown improved outcomes for patients with t(4;14), but further confirmation is needed for patients with 17p13 deletion. ​
  12. The document emphasizes the need for future prospective Asian studies to generate more evidence for formulating guidelines specific to the region. ​
  13. Disease monitoring in multiple myeloma is done according to the International Myeloma Working Group uniform response criteria. ​
  14. Front-line treatment options for patients eligible for transplantation depend on age, physical fitness, and resource availability. ​
  15. Patients ineligible for transplantation, usually older than 65 years, are treated with a three-drug regimen that includes melphalan, prednisone, and either thalidomide or bortezomib. ​
  16. Management of relapse and refractory multiple myeloma depends on various factors, including previous treatments, remission duration, eligibility for transplantation, and availability of novel drugs. ​
  17. Supportive care plays a crucial role in minimizing therapy-related side effects and improving quality of life for patients with multiple myeloma. ​
